Water is the most important dietary constituent. According to physiology human body is made up of 72% of liquids like water etc. Water plays a much more critical part in daily life and is required for the distribution of nutrients, electrolytes, hormones and other chemical messengers throughout the body. It is an essential component of blood, transports oxygen as well as infection-fighting cell and antibodies to the place where they are needed in the body. Human body needs water in order to regulate body temperature, heart rate, and blood pressure, it removes waste, and protects joints and organs. The major advantages of the water are that it contains no calories, which is important for those who are concerned about weight gain, and there is no sugar in water, which is a great benefit for maintaining healthy teeth. For the body to function properly, one can stay fully hydrated throughout the day by drinking water and other fluids, as well as eating foods that are hydrating. The body cannot tolerate large deficits or excesses in total body water, so consumption of water must be roughly concurrent with the loss (in other words, if one is perspiring, one should also be drinking water frequently). Water needs vary but depend on the food a person eats, environmental temperature and humidity, a person's activity level and other factors.
